Interview Podcast with MoviesByWomen.com on location at the AFI Film Festival 2008.  This piece originally “aired” the day of the film’s screening November 8, 2008 and took place in the Tropicana Poolside Bar at the infamous Roosevelt Hotel in Hollywood, CA.

Podcast #17: Join us poolside at AFI Film Festival 2008 with the award-winning film A Quiet Little Marriage and director Mo Perkins, actors Cy Carter and Mary Elizabeth Ellis for their West Coast premiere.  Listen to this first time feature filmmaker chat with Host Tara Veneruso about her unique techniques she used in the writing process, the importance of building a community,
and the awful truth about Alzheimers.

This Audience Award winning film (NARRATIVE FEATURE COMPETITION, AUSTIN FILM FESTIVAL 2008) is the debut feature film for writer/director Mo Perkins.  The film includes a remarkable group of actors from the acclaimed new TV show IT’S ALWAYS SUNNY IN PHILADELPHIA, Cy Carter (Dax) and Mary Elizabeth Ellis (Olive), play the young married couple enduring  A QUIET LITTLE MARRIAGE.  (Link to filmmaker’s website).

This powerful female line-up also stars ensemble actors Jimmi Simpson (MY NAME IS EARL, 24), Michael O’Neill (THE WEST WING), Rita Taggart (MULHOLLAND DRIVE), Lucy DeVito (DIRT, IT’S ALWAYS SUNNY IN PHILADELPHIA), Charlie Day (IT’S ALWAYS SUNNY IN PHILADELPHIA), Melanie Lynskey (HEAVENLY CREATURES, TWO AND A HALF MEN), Ian McConnel (MONSTER HOUSE), and Charlotte Chanler and is produced by Tamara May Maloney, Angela Sostre, and Hal Haberman.

ABOUT THE FILM: QUIET LITTLE MARRIAGE is the vibrant modern love story of Dax and Olive - who juggle family, romance and intimacy, and discover that commitment does not come without unexpected land mines.  Reminiscent of the visceral films of John Cassavetes, with finely crafted performances from the film’s ensemble cast (many of whom are regulars on TV’s acclaimed show IT’S ALWAYS SUNNY IN PHILADELPHIA), writer/director Mo Perkins’ intense and profound, raw feature debut is laced with sly humor, exquisitely rendered characters, and a pitch-perfect emotional honesty.

BIOGRAPHY of Mo Perkins: Writer/Director Mo Perkins received her Masters degree at UCLA’s School of Theater, Film and Television.  While at UCLA, she was the recipient of numerous awards including the Dorothy Arzner Award, The Wasserman Award and the Motion Picture Association of America Award.  Her master’s thesis film, PISS HAT was selected for the UCLA Director’s Spotlight Award and was a National Finalist for the Student Academy Awards in 2005.  A QUIET LITTLE MARRIAGE is her writer/director debut feature.  She currently resides in the Los Angeles neighborhood of Echo Park, where A QUIET LITTLE MARRIAGE was filmed.
